Transaction ec4a9c88f9686bf4931a6ed1401a801dea27814ba4c8bae7ef56c9e7158e2121
1 Input
1 Output
-
ec4a9c88f9686bf4931a6ed1401a801dea27814ba4c8bae7ef56c9e7158e2121:0
- value
- 633500
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b1ba2e9090493fd379217965bf815ca8bb22f75
- address
- bc1qavd696gfqjfl6dujz7t9h7q4e29mytm4x06dq3